What they do
A Scheduler or Operations Coordinator provides scheduling and logistical support for an office, company or organization. May specialize in scheduling required for production or for administrative work.

Northrop Grumman Mission Systems is looking for you to join our team as a Principal Operations Program Management Specialist (Principal Production Operations) based out of Rolling Meadows, IL. The Operations Program Management Specialist supports production, business, and other processes in a team-based manufacturing environment. Performs activities in a variety of cross-functional areas including production planning and control, total quality management, systems, manufacturing, equipment and facilities engineering, material management, and process reengineering. The incumbent may facilitate self-directed work teams, provide training in core skill areas to teams and peers, and interact with internal and external customers with respect to product planning, problem resolution, and process improvement. Incumbents are generally experienced in one or more areas of manufacturing operations. This highly motivated individual will be responsible for providing objective-oriented direction to multifunctional teams, including Operations functional support organizations, to ensure all program and manufacturing goals and objectives are met.- The Technical Services Project Manager will be the primary Manufacturing Operations interface with the Program Office,
- Engineering, Supply Chain Management, and Mission Assurance on all aspects of manufacturing programs.
- Responsible for managing proposals, production planning, and execution of manufacturing programs, while monitoring and addressing all cost, schedule, performance, and quality issues.
- Represent the Operations Manufacturing organization as a prime contact on contracts or programs. Interact with senior internal and external personnel on significant matters often requiring coordination between organizations.
- Oversee the generation of proposals, including basis of estimates, resource codes, estimate rational, bid codes, and overhead and labor rates.
- Ability to develop and maintain Production tools/metrics regarding Microsoft Excel Macro functions.
- Responsible for the overall performance of the Operations Team's activities to assure compliance with company objectives and obligations.
- Monthly reconciliation of Sales Order WBS to MRP WBS for accuracy and consistency.
